Output 622a642cd9a0d5f6437ae9271431e4272626cbc1a19eecf98ea3df1e2da60b8c:0

value
25084676
script pubkey
OP_0 OP_PUSHBYTES_20 56230f20026663cad3b470a2d41920bcbbb56caa
address
ltc1q2c3s7gqzve3u45a5wz3dgxfqhjam2m92y2jcy3
transaction
622a642cd9a0d5f6437ae9271431e4272626cbc1a19eecf98ea3df1e2da60b8c
spent
true